Playwright vs Seleniumの評価方法
起動時間、実行速度、クロスブラウザ対応、安定性(不安定さ)、言語サポート、エコシステムの成熟度、CI/CDへの適合性をベンチマークし、並べて結果を提示します。
レビュー
エンジニアリングリーダーが当社のPlaywright vs Seleniumガイダンスについて語ること
“"Energent.aiは、再現可能なベンチマークでPlaywright vs Seleniumの決定を明確にし、スイートの実行時間を38%削減しました。"”
“"複雑で不安定なスイートの場合、Playwrightの自動待機とSeleniumのエコシステムに関するEnergent.aiの分析は的確でした。"”
“"重要なパスをPlaywrightに移行し、デバイスファームにはSeleniumを残しました。Energent.aiの並列比較により、それが明らかになりました。"”
“"彼らのフレームワーク比較は推測を排除し、証拠に基づき、高速で、CIに実用的でした。"”
“"WebKitサポートと並列化に関する素晴らしいカバレッジ—まさに当社のML支援QAチームが必要としていたものです。"”
“"Energent.aiのフレームワークに関する洞察は実用的でベンダーニュートラルであり、チーム全体でTypeScriptを標準化するのに役立ちました。"”
“"ブラウザカバレッジとデバイスクラウドの明確なトレードオフ—これまで見た中で最高のPlaywright vs Seleniumの分析でした。"”
“複雑で不安定なスイートの場合、Playwrightの自動待機とSeleniumのエコシステムに関するEnergent.aiの分析は的確でした。"”
“"Energent.aiは、再現可能なベンチマークでPlaywright vs Seleniumの決定を明確にし、スイートの実行時間を38%削減しました。"”
“"複雑で不安定なスイートの場合、Playwrightの自動待機とSeleniumのエコシステムに関するEnergent.aiの分析は的確でした。"”
“"重要なパスをPlaywrightに移行し、デバイスファームにはSeleniumを残しました。Energent.aiの並列比較により、それが明らかになりました。"”
“"彼らのフレームワーク比較は推測を排除し、証拠に基づき、高速で、CIに実用的でした。"”
“"WebKitサポートと並列化に関する素晴らしいカバレッジ—まさに当社のML支援QAチームが必要としていたものです。"”
“"Energent.aiのフレームワークに関する洞察は実用的でベンダーニュートラルであり、チーム全体でTypeScriptを標準化するのに役立ちました。"”
“"ブラウザカバレッジとデバイスクラウドの明確なトレードオフ—これまで見た中で最高のPlaywright vs Seleniumの分析でした。"”
“複雑で不安定なスイートの場合、Playwrightの自動待機とSeleniumのエコシステムに関するEnergent.aiの分析は的確でした。"”
主要機能
適切なテスト自動化フレームワークを選択し、拡張するための証拠に基づいた洞察
テストインサイトハブ
言語、機能、エコシステム全体でPlaywrightとSeleniumを比較する統合ビュー。
- 信頼できる唯一の情報源
- 迅速で実用的なガイダンス
ベンチマークの可視化
速度、安定性、クロスブラウザ対応をグラフ化するリアルタイムダッシュボード。
エージェント型テストワークフロー
反復的なテストタスクとトリアージを自動化し、開発者の生産性を向上させます。
- 自動再試行と不安定なテストのトリアージ
- スマートなスケジューリングとシャーディング
- 結果のアノテーション
データエンジニアリング
生のテストログとレポートを構造化されたクエリ可能なデータセットに変換します。
継続的学習
過去の実行から学習し、根本原因分析と推奨事項を改善します。
リアルタイム分析
障害、不安定さ、パフォーマンスの低下に関するライブ監視とアラート。
- パフォーマンス監視
- 即時通知
- 異常検出
アプリケーション
現代のQAおよびテストエンジニアリングチームのためのガイド付き意思決定と自動化
QA自動化
エンタープライズグレードのガバナンスでPlaywrightまたはSeleniumを選択し、運用します。
- クロスブラウザテスト計画
- セキュリティとポリシー制御
- 自動化されたワークフロー管理
テスト分析
速度、安定性、カバレッジ追跡のためのノーコードダッシュボード。
- JUnit/TestNG/Playwrightレポーターと統合
- ログを自動的にクリーンアップおよび集約
- ノートブックとBI統合
レガシーおよびエンタープライズウェブ
最新のフレームワークと並行して、レガシーアプリとデバイスファームをサポートします。
- Selenium Gridとクラウドプロバイダー
- ハイブリッド移行戦略
- 互換性ガイダンス
よくある質問
Playwright vs Selenium: フレームワーク、機能、トレードオフ、ベストプラクティス
Energent.ai stands out as one of the best solutions for data analysis and visualization because it combines the power of AI with real desktop integration. Unlike traditional tools that require complex setups, Energent.ai works directly with your existing software like Excel, SQL clients, and browsers, providing customized visualizations and real-time insights without any integration hassles.
PlaywrightとSeleniumはどちらもクロスブラウザE2Eテストに優れています。PlaywrightはChrome、Firefox、WebKitエンジンを搭載し、強力な並列化と安定性のための自動待機を提供します。Seleniumは、比類のないエコシステムの成熟度、Gridサポート、幅広いツールやクラウドデバイスプロバイダーとの互換性を提供します。TypeScriptまたはJavaScriptを使用するグリーンフィールドプロジェクトでは、速度と開発者の人間工学の観点からPlaywrightが好まれることが多いですが、多言語組織やGridを多用する場合は、Seleniumが依然として最有力候補です。Energent.aiのベンチマークとログ分析(このトピックの精度でDeepSeekとChatGPTを最大7%上回ることが証明されています)は、お客様の制約に基づいてフレームワークの選択をガイドします。
PlaywrightとSeleniumはどちらもGitHub Actions、Jenkins、GitLabと良好に統合します。Playwrightはシンプルなコンテナと組み込みレポーターを提供し、Seleniumは既存のJUnit/TestNGパイプラインとSelenium Gridとよく連携します。最小限の設定で超高速の並列処理を行うにはPlaywrightが有利なことが多いですが、確立されたJavaパイプラインや大規模なデバイス/クラウドマトリックスにはSeleniumが自然に適合します。Energent.aiはすぐに使えるCIテンプレートを提供し、最近の分析では、不安定なシグナルの解釈とCIランタイムの最適化において、DeepSeekとChatGPTを最大7%の精度で上回りました。
Playwrightの自動待機と堅牢なロケーターモデルは、すぐに不安定さを軽減しますが、Seleniumの安定性は、明示的な待機、適切に構造化されたページオブジェクト、標準化されたドライバーによって向上します。どちらも決定論的なテストデータ、ネットワークモック、再試行ポリシーの恩恵を受けます。Energent.aiは不安定なパターンを検出し、安定化アクションを提案し、Playwright vs Seleniumパイプラインでの不安定な障害を診断する際に、DeepSeekとChatGPTに対して最大7%の精度優位性を示しています。
TypeScript/JavaScriptを優先するチームにとって、Playwrightは最速の立ち上げと強力な並列実行を提供します。Javaを多用する組織や多言語組織にとって、SeleniumのJava/Python/C#サポートとエコシステムの深さは依然として魅力的です。多くのチームは両方を組み合わせて使用します。Playwrightは高価値のUIスモーク/回帰テストに、Seleniumは広範なデバイス/クラウドマトリックスに使用します。Energent.aiは、リポジトリ、テストログ、CIデータを分析して最適な分割を推奨します。これは、このユースケースにおいてDeepSeekとChatGPTを最大7%の精度で上回る評価によって裏付けられています。